Job Title: Datacenter Technician
Location: Jacksonville, FL

Job description:

  • Support and maintain 24x7 Data Center operations
  • Support and execute all data center capacity management and inventory control for optics, cables and all Data Center server/network hardware
  • Collaborate with internal teams and external vendors to arrange support or repair of server and network hardware for major components (e.g. hard disk, NIC card, memory)
  • Assist in the design and implementation of Data Center build outs, including installation of cabinets, structured cabling, and installation/provisioning of new hardware
  • Work with Network engineering and lead Data Center projects to ensure they are delivered to meet customer requirements
  • Travel to Data Center sites for project review and site walk throughs as required
  • Review and update Data Center "as-built" documentation as re-configurations and updates are needed
  • Maintain full working knowledge of current best practices for cabinet level hardware, industry standard cable management, documentation, and labeling standards
  • Monitor and perform ongoing maintenance on servers and network equipment.
  • Perform core data center operations and deployment tasks on one or more functions (e.g., maintenance, Servers, projects, networking, and Media security) with day-to-day guidance.
  • Perform basic troubleshooting, testing, and problem identification to address routine networking issues by following prescribed procedures.
  • Running hardware diagnostics and replacing failing parts in a timely manner.
  • Upgrading internal system components, including CPUs, memory, hard drives, and network cables
  • In-depth knowledge of data center environments, servers, and network equipment.
  • Extensive experience in installing, monitoring, and maintaining data center equipment.
  • Design network topologies and configuration for the DC Fabric networks
  • Troubleshoot and resolve network issues, as well as identify and diagnose network problems
  • Define and partner with network hardware, software, and vendor teams on the development of network platforms (switch and optics)
  • Maintain technology architecture and establish the future design of Infrastructure (Network, Architecture, Integrations / Interfaces, etc.), software applications/platforms (Enterprise level, Department level), company devices (desktop, mobile, peripherals), storage, and compute
  • Ability to keep up with advancements in data center infrastructure and technologies.
  • Create and maintain accurate and credible records of maintenance, changes, problems, methods-of-procedures (MOPs) and resolutions.
  • Work with support service vendors to resolve conflicts and issues
  • Proficiency in documenting network processes.
  • Willingness to respond to network and server errors after hours.
  • Monitor activities, procedure, and utilization within the data center in order to maintain proper IT policies and to comply with the regulation
  • Evaluate equipment logs and see to it that there are no unresolved problems and issues
